Dimension
A day care center must have play areas that separate canines by size and character. This allows personnel to focus on the requirements of each group and prevents them from becoming over-excited, arousing and possibly battling with various other pet dogs in the playgroup.

Ask the day care regarding their screening process and if they separate dogs during their day of play. A facility should additionally have a clear and regular process for introducing new dogs to the daycare team. Oftentimes, new canines are swarmed upon arrival by the other dogs in the team and can be frustrating for numerous dogs. To prevent this, a brand-new pet dog will be crated for a few minutes while the various other pet dogs are enabled to greet him slowly.

It is additionally a great idea to ask the daycare about their team training and education. You want to ensure that they are educated on family pet first aid and CPR, reviewing canine body movement and practices, in addition to how to take care of pet dog play to avoid and break up battles.

Safety and security
It is essential to have enough team member to ensure that the well-being standards of all pets in care are fulfilled. This includes the capacity to check play groups for indicators of hostility, to eliminate or separate pet dogs from the group if they are overaroused or acting wrongly and to supervise pet introductions to make sure that new arrivals are not mobbed or pressed into communications that can cause fear or anxiety.

It additionally implies that the center is well preserved and hygienic and that the team is on top of cleaning and sterilizing in all times. It is valuable if the center has constant presence as it reduces the quantity of time that staff should invest handling actions from non-regular daycare pets.

Finally, the variety of pets per employee must be based on facility dimension and layout, however I assume it is fair to state that 10 is an excellent general rule of thumb. This supplies the correct supervision and engagement to all pet dogs in treatment while also enabling the childcare to take care of costs.
